NOTE: Rules for the CHAP group box in the following step are as follows: • When the Initiator CHAP checkbox is selected, CHAP Name is initialized with the host name (default). • The Target CHAP checkbox is enabled when the Initiator CHAP checkbox is selected. • The CHAP Secret field is required if a CHAP Name is entered. • Target CHAP is optional. • Target CHAP can be populated only if Initiator CHAP is populated. 3. Click Next to view summary information, or click Finish to close the wizard and configure the host with the information gathered. Summary Review the summary information, then click Finish. Create Virtual Volumes Welcome to the Create Virtual Volumes Wizard The Welcome screen describes the settings and properties you can assign to a virtual volume. NOTE: If you click to select the Click here to skip this step in the future checkbox and later want to reinstate the Welcome screen, delete the following file: C:\Users\\SmartStart\preferences\preferences.xml Configure Virtual Volume 1. In the General group box: a. System - Select the system where the volume will be created. b. Domain - Select the domain in which the volume will reside. Select if not applicable. c. Name - Enter a name for the new volume. Names are case-sensitive. d. ID - Enter an ID for the new volume if you click to clear the auto box (this option is shown only if Show advanced options is selected). e. Use Template - Select the volume template to apply to the new volume. If this is not required, select . f. Comments - Enter any notes about the volume. Create Virtual Volumes 33
